Abstract(in English) | Topology optiization, which is a method to calculate the optimal structure, was applied for a conductor pattern optimization of a EMI filter. We used the grayscale-free topology optimization which avoided grayscale elements concerned to affect adversely in conductor optimization. Optimization was carried out to a EMI filter of a double-sided board which differs dominant noise components depending on circuit parameter settings. As a result, when the conduction noise is dominant, conductor pattern have expanded to reduce parasitic inductances of pathes to bypass capacitors; on the other hand, when the induction current due to the magnetic field coupling is dominant, the coupled conductors have taken a distance each other. These result showed that the proposed method enabled to change the conductor pattern appropriately according to the main noise component and improve the performance of the EMI filter. |
